Revamping Your Home Office: The Top Trends for 2023

Whether it’s for a freelance job, a side hustle, or a regular work-from-home arrangement, more and more people are carving out spaces in their homes for office work. And as remote work trends continue to grow, it’s never been more essential to create an office space that is comfortable, practical, and inspiring. Here are some of the top home office trends for 2023 that you should consider when revamping your home workspace:

Embracing Ergonomics: Goodbye to Work-Related Discomfort

A top trend that’s not going anywhere soon is the emphasis on ergonomics. Proper posture, comfort, and well-being are crucial, especially when spending hours at a desk. Adjustable chairs, ergonomic keyboards, and standing desks are all features to consider.

Personalised Space: Injecting Your Unique Style

A personalised space can significantly influence productivity and job satisfaction. Showcase your personality by choosing colours that inspire you, adding art pieces you love, and incorporating functional yet stylish storage solutions. Whether it’s wood flooring or wooden blinds instead of curtains, there are tons of ways to put your style into a room.

Biophilic Design: Bringing the Outdoors In

Embracing biophilic design principles and bringing the outdoors in has become a popular trend in home office designs for 2023. Studies show that incorporating elements of nature into our workspaces can significantly improve focus, productivity and reduce stress levels.

One of the simplest ways to achieve this is through the addition of houseplants. Greenery not only adds a vibrant touch to your office decor but also improves air quality by filtering toxins. From large leafy tropicals to small succulents, the variety of indoor plants suitable for an office environment is extensive.

Natural lighting plays a crucial role in biophilic design as well. Maximising natural light not only reduces reliance on artificial lighting but also creates a more soothing environment, which has been shown to have a positive effect on mental well-being.

Multipurpose Spaces: Balancing Function and Versatility

Not everyone has the luxury of a dedicated room for a home office. That’s why one of the top trends for 2023 is creating multipurpose spaces. Whether it’s a spare bedroom that doubles as an office or a corner in your living room, smart and stylish storage solutions can keep your work area clutter-free and harmonious with the rest of your living space.

Revamping your home office to fit these 2023 trends not only enhances your productivity but also ensures you’re working in a space that is comfortable, inspiring, and in tune with your lifestyle and personal taste. No matter the size of your home or your budget, these trends offer a variety of ways to create a home office that truly works for you.
